docs: restructure into rfc-app 'docs' collection (Maker Collective)
Move the two Maker Platform memos into docs/rfcs/ with minimal entry frontmatter (slug/title/state) and add docs/.collection.yaml (type: document, public) so the rfc-app registry mirror surfaces them as the 'docs' collection of the new maker-collective project.
